Army holds two-day Girls’ Badminton Championship

Excelsior Sports Correspondent
Srinagar, Jan 1: To mark the end of 2016, the army in Behibagh area of south Kashmir’s Kulgam district organized two-day Girls Badminton Championship.
A defence spokesman said to celebrate motherhood, the mothers of participants were invited as the Guests of Honour for the finals and to facilitate and surprise the girls, which was a unique initiative.
“The competition itself was kick-started on December 30, 2016 in two disciplines, i.e. singles and doubles. The singles produced some excellent games with players pilling out a number of crowed pleasing shots, which got the spectators on their feet.
“The doubles similarly saw some excellent rallies and close games. At the culmination of the tournament, the children were felicitated by their own mothers. The participants were pleasantly surprised to receive their prizes and the winners were ecstatic at the same. It was truly an enthralling culmination to an eventful competition which spread a sense of joy to not only the participants but their parents as well,” the defence spokesman added.
